Svein Harald Øygard (born 29 June 1960) is a Norwegian economist and former Interim President of the Central Bank of Iceland (Seðlabanki Íslands).
[1] He was head of the Central Bank of Iceland in 2009, succeeded Davíð Oddsson and was in office from February to August 2009.

During his time at McKinsey and Company, Øygard focused on projects and policy in the energy, industry, finance and public administration sectors.
Øygard was part of the team that dealt with the Norwegian banking and currency crisis in 1992.
